Starbucks is one of the most famous coffee chains in the world, and they have a wide variety of coffee beans with different tastes and flavors. In this article, we will take a deep dive into Starbucks' most popular coffee beans and provide you with a detailed analysis.

1. Brand Introduction

Starbucks was founded in 1971 and is headquartered in Seattle, USA. The company is famous for roasting and selling high-quality Arabica coffee and has thousands of stores around the world. Starbucks is committed to providing high-quality, sustainable and socially responsible products.

2. Common types

Starbucks offers several different types of coffee beans to suit a variety of taste preferences. Here are some common types:

  • Pike Place Roast: This is Starbucks' most classic and popular blend of roasted coffee beans. It has a balanced taste and rich chocolate flavor.
  • Veranda Blend: This is a light, mellow coffee for those who prefer a lighter taste.
  • Caffè Verona: This is a dark roasted coffee with notes of cocoa and caramel. Perfect for those who like a stronger flavor.

3. Origin

Starbucks purchases high-quality coffee beans from different regions around the world and roasts them carefully. The following are some common origins:

  • Colombia: Colombia is one of Starbucks' largest suppliers, and its coffee beans are characterized by high acidity, rich aroma and good balance.
  • Kenya: Kenya produces high-quality and juicy coffee beans with obvious fruity acidity and floral aromas.
  • Indonesia: Coffee beans from Indonesia typically have a full-bodied taste and low acidity, suitable for those who like a stronger flavor.

4. Roasting degree

Starbucks offers coffee beans with different roasting degrees to meet different taste requirements. The following are some common roasting degrees:

  • Light roasted: Lightly roasted coffee beans are lighter in color and retain their original flavor and acidity.
  • Medium roast: Medium roasted coffee beans have a balanced flavor and sweetness.
  • Dark roasted: Dark roasted coffee beans are darker in color, with distinct bittersweet and cocoa aroma.

5. Popular series

Starbucks also offers some popular series of special flavored coffee beans. Here are a few of them:

  • Via Instant Coffee: This is a series of instant coffee launched by Starbucks, which is convenient and fast.
  • Blonde Roast: This is a light, bright coffee series for those who prefer a lighter flavor.
  • Single-Origin: This series contains coffee beans from specific origins, each of which has unique flavor characteristics.
